GU Wind Symphony Performs Nov. 20 at St. Aloysius

The 50-piece Gonzaga Wind Symphony with Gonzaga University music Associate Professor Robert Spittal conducting, will perform a diverse program of works at St. Aloysius Church, located on the Gonzaga University campus, starting at 7:30 p.m., Friday, Nov. 20. Admission is free to GU faculty, staff and students; $5 for all others. 

Ben Rosenblatt, a senior piano performance major at Gonzaga, will be the featured guest soloist. Rosenblatt will perform a wind symphonic arrangement of Edvard Grieg’s “Concerto for Piano and Orchestra.”

The program also will include works by Gustav Holst, Reynaldo Hahn and Giovanni Gabrieli, alongside two lighter works by nationally renowned, Spokane-based composers William Berry and Spittal.
